Ducks 3, Flames 1

Posted in SPORTS by admin on the February 29th, 2008

ANAHEIM, Calif. (AP) — Defensemen Mathieu Schneider and Scott Niedermayer each had a goal and an assist, Jean-Sebastien Giguere made 22 saves and the Anaheim Ducks beat the Calgary Flames 3-1 Friday night for their fifth straight victory.
